I’ve been a bit quiet on here recently, a mix of the Easter holidays and honestly just not knowing what to share at the moment. On top of that, as my hands and arms are getting weaker week by week, it’s becoming more of a challenge to find the strength and energy to create videos without being completely wiped out afterwards.
So for now, I’m taking a little step back and enjoying a short social media break.
To everyone who’s messaged to check in, thank you, it genuinely means a lot.
I’m okay and yes, this is my attempt of a thumbs up. See you soon 🧡
Long-form videos are back from March 1st — and I’m starting strong with a day in the life POV with a twist as I kick off my fundraiser challenge, which is also one of my biggest goals this year: walking 100 miles this March for the Motor Neurone Disease Association to give something back for the support they’ve given me over the years.
Living with MND while juggling everyday life isn’t always easy, and sharing that life online brings its own challenges too. I’m constantly learning, adapting, and finding the path of least resistance so I can keep showing up, telling my story, and hopefully raising awareness along the way. It’s trial and error — but it’s worth it.
